    Hire Wedding Bands in Australia

    Live wedding bands bring an energy to evening receptions that playlists cannot match. Professional groups near you are experienced at working with local venues, managing sound levels for different room sizes, and keeping guests of all ages dancing. Most acts perform two or three sets of around 45 minutes, with DJ music filling the breaks, and offer extras like acoustic ceremony performances or learning your first dance song.

    What to Look for in a Local Wedding Band

    Start by matching band size to your venue. Duos and trios suit smaller or more intimate spaces, while four to six-piece lineups fill larger reception rooms with a fuller sound. Check demo videos to make sure the band's energy and style match the atmosphere you want. It is also worth asking about the full package: most professional acts include PA equipment, lighting, and MC services as standard, but ceremony music, extended sets, and additional musicians may be priced separately. Bands based near your venue often offer more competitive rates due to lower travel costs.

    Wedding Band Pricing in Australia

    For Wedding bands in Australia, fees run from $73 to $34977, with an average cost of $2147. Band size is the biggest factor in pricing, followed by performance duration and time of year. Peak season dates from late spring through early autumn tend to carry higher rates, while midweek or off-season bookings can stretch your budget further. Ask about package deals if you want ceremony music or a late-night DJ set alongside the main performance.

    Most wedding bands cover a wide range of genres, from pop and rock to soul, Motown, indie and current chart hits. Some also offer jazz, swing or acoustic sets for cocktail hours and dinner. Browsing band profiles on Gig Heaven is the best way to check repertoire, and many bands will tailor their setlist to suit the style of your event.

    Most wedding bands are self-contained and provide their own PA system, microphones and any necessary amplification for standard event venues. For larger spaces or events with over 300 guests, additional sound reinforcement may be needed. It is a good idea to confirm equipment details with the band before booking, especially if the venue has specific noise restrictions or technical requirements.

    Most wedding bands perform for two to three hours, usually split into sets with short breaks in between. During breaks, many bands can provide a pre-made playlist through their PA system to keep the atmosphere going. Longer or shorter performance times can often be arranged depending on the event schedule.

    The wedding bands listed on Gig Heaven range from small three or four-piece groups to larger line-ups with brass sections, backing singers and additional musicians. Smaller bands suit intimate venues and lower budgets, while larger ensembles create a bigger sound for grand receptions. Many bands offer flexible line-up options to suit different event sizes and budgets.

    Many wedding bands in Australia are happy to learn a specific song, such as a first dance or a song with personal significance. For the best experience, discuss this with the band as early as possible, as some songs may require additional rehearsal time. Most bands will learn at least one special request at no extra charge.

    The average cost of hiring wedding bands is $2147, with prices from $73 to $34977. The main pricing factor is the number of musicians in the band, as wedding bands range from compact three-piece acts to large ensembles with brass sections and backing vocalists. Performance duration, whether the band provides music for multiple parts of the day and any extras such as DJ sets or lighting also affect cost.
